Output 8308b4daf10a08b622cc77e09b106a01ad32869f5a0bea1911661d9f0801ce8b:1

value
1016264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3749b05b652ea5614c81bf24005ffd2fa60d6 OP_EQUAL
address
3BMEXGcSx1dHr7JXXwBQM1YCrysdfrYvJz
transaction
8308b4daf10a08b622cc77e09b106a01ad32869f5a0bea1911661d9f0801ce8b
spent
true